Douglas R.A. Hare (1929-) is a Canadian American scholar.

Biography

Douglas R.A. Hare was born on 22 March 1929 in Simcoe, Ontario, Canada. Hare received his Doctor of Theology (Dr. Theol.) from Union Theological Seminary, NY in 1965. He was William F. Orr professor of New Testament at Pittsburgh Theological Seminary, upon his retiremnt. Hare became an American citizen in 1961.
